4 Apr 2006
Unit: Forest and Nature Conservation Policy Group

The PhD candidate Innocent Babili from Tanzania has obtained funding from the Ford Foundation for his research proposal “The potential for enhancing rural poor livelihoods and forest management through multistakeholder processes: a case of selected forest management programmes in Tanzania”. On March 27, 2006 the admission letter from Wageningen University to the Ford Foundation has been signed. The study will start in September 2006.
